Hi,

We've been to 'Spirit of Exmoor' in Devon many times. Fantastic horses, wonderful riding across Exmoor.

Everyone's really friendly and a good mixture of people, both alone and together. Also no single supplement. Would highly reccommend a weekend break.

If you aren't taking your own steed can really recommend Cae Iago (type it in Google, they have a website) in Ffarmers,Wales. Lesley who runs the place with her dad Charlie are really nice people. I've been 3 or 4 times, 3 of them on my own, I shared a room..you can pay a supplement to be single but to be honest the ladies I've shared with have been lovely. Great home cooked food, sitting around a big table. so a real family atmosphere. Nice horses, welsh cobs mainly with some nice rides over forestry and up to a lake and into the mountains....take a camera, its stunning, especially when you see the red kites that frequent the area.
